The Assistant Manager of Guest Experience plays a pivotal role in the store management team: they ensure that our team members and guests (customers) live a quality experience in our stores every day. Exercising leadership in-store, the Assistant Manager of Guest Experience ensures the integration, management, and development of team members. The Assistant Manager of Guest Experience creates a team environment and culture where staff feel a deep sense of belonging and benefit from opportunities for fulfillment. Thus, they ensure that their team offers an exceptional guest experience that respects the company's values and guidelines.

Key responsibilities related to the position

Leadership and staff management

  • Create and foster a respectful and inclusive team environment by welcoming and celebrating differences to ensure a favorable, productive, and enjoyable experience for all team members.
  • Encourage team members by helping them understand that their work contributes to the store's success and lululemon's overall success.
  • Concretize the store manager's vision regarding the store and cascade it to team members.
  • Assist the store manager in hiring and building a strong and diverse team that includes members with diverse experiences, backgrounds, and skills to achieve targets and performance.
  • Promote continuous learning and development of all store team members in a consistent and fair manner by providing direct feedback, professional coaching, mentoring, and continuous development checks.
  • Lead performance management activities, including providing direct feedback and continuous performance checks, promoting recognition and rewards for team members, managing performance documentation, and addressing performance concerns.
  • Resolve employee issues or concerns, including determining when to involve the internal support team to take appropriate action.
  • Guest experience and communication
  • Ensure an exceptional guest experience in-store by assessing the guest's connection and product education and providing support to team members to fill gaps by offering feedback and professional coaching.
  • Provide in-store coaching to team members, including making immediate decisions to maintain the efficiency and effectiveness of floor operations for retail sales.
  • Respond to guest feedback and address emerging issues, including guest escalation procedures and urgent requests, to help them achieve satisfaction.
  • Activities, products, and strategies
  • Collaborate with other managers to study data and business metrics (e.g., financial statements) to provide information on planning processes (e.g., quarterly store business review, sales planning, and hiring strategy).
  • Maintain strategic product presentation by ensuring that product retrieval, restocking (e.g., pants wall, size availability), de-stocking, or minor visual merchandising changes are completed.
  • Open and close the store according to opening and closing procedures.
  • Understand staff safety policies and procedures and adhere to them to maintain a safe work environment.
  • Perform work according to applicable policies, procedures, and laws or regulations.
  • Budget responsibility
  • Assume responsibility for delegated controllable budget and labor hours.
  • Staff management
  • Assume the role of directly responsible leadership for a subgroup of store employees as delegated by the store manager.

  • Professional context (e.g., environment, interactions, physical)
  • The incumbent works in an environment with bright lights and loud music.
  • The incumbent works in a team and also independently.
  • The incumbent may have to manage conflicts or mediate issues between people or de-escalate problems with guests.
  • The incumbent works on initiatives to meet new people and strengthen existing partnerships with communities.
  • The incumbent sometimes works on a computer or other technical devices, including virtual meetings with other people.
  • The incumbent moves around the store for most of their shift to help guests and complete tasks. However, they may also have to sit for long periods of time (i.e., more than one hour).
  • The incumbent may have to move boxes weighing up to 13.6 kg (30 lb).
  • Compensation and benefits

Base salary range: $25.77 to $34.87/hour, subject to the minimum wage of the location.

Target bonus: 25%

Total base salary range: $32.21 to $43.59/hour.
